In the 2011 Census, there were 1,058 people in Inglewood (Vic.) of these 50.9% were male and 49.1% were female.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people made up 1.4% of the population.

The median age of people in Inglewood (Vic.) was 54 years. Children aged 0 - 14 years made up 13.0% of the population and people aged 65 years and over made up 28.9% of the population.

In Inglewood (Vic.) 21.3% of people were attending an educational institution. Of these, 30.9% were in primary school, 21.1% in secondary school and 6.3% in a tertiary or technical institution.

In Inglewood (Vic.), 84.4% of people were born in Australia. The most common countries of birth were England 3.6%, New Zealand 1.0%, Italy 0.8%, Germany 0.6% and Pakistan 0.4%.

The most common occupations in Inglewood (Vic.) included Managers 19.1%, Labourers 18.5%, Technicians and Trades Workers 16.5%, Community and Personal Service Workers 14.2%, Clerical and Administrative Workers 11.0%, Sales Workers 8.1%, Machinery Operators And Drivers 6.4% and Professionals 5.5%.

Of the employed people in Inglewood (Vic.), the most common responses for industry of employment included Sheep, Beef Cattle and Grain Farming 13.3%, Hospitals 5.8%, Supermarket and Grocery Stores 5.5%, Other Food Product Manufacturing 4.3% and Building Installation Services 3.8%.

Proportions in this table are calculated by taking the number of households whose rent payments were 30% or more of an imputed income measure and expressing this number as a proportion of the total number of households in an area, including those households which are not renting their dwelling (excluding the small proportion of visitor only and other non-classifiable households). The nature of the income imputation means that the reported proportion may significantly overstate the true proportion.
